U+1018C "𐆌" Greek Sinusoid Sign is a symbolic glyph from the Ancient Greek musical notation system, used as a prosodic or rhythmical marker in texts. This sign likely indicated a specific melodic contour or rhythmic pattern, often associated with the concept of a sinusoid or wave like motion in the phrasing of chanted or sung poetry. It belongs to the Ancient Greek Numbers block, though its exact usage in papyri or stone inscriptions is debated among scholars. The character represents one of the many specialized notational marks that helped guide performative elements of classical Greek literature, such as pitch and timing, within a musical or declamatory context.
